IMO Falcon actually has more functionality than Mach5,what it doesn't have is the ability to import & utilize as many file formats as Mach5.
Well, the import function in Mach5 is a bit dated. E.g. only does Kontakt up to V4.
All true—which is why Falcon is not a real update to M5. If it were, I'd buy it.

MachFive doesn't support UVI libraries released in 2015 and later but the free UVI player does. Since neither it nor Falcon support current versions of Kontakt libraries, I'm waiting till the next decent sale price from NI. Perhaps if Falcon supported ESX24 but it doesn't do that either.

SUPPORTED FILE FORMATS (Falcon)

Soundbanks (.ufs), AIFF, FLAC, MP3, MP4 (with QuickTime installed on Windows for MP3/MP4), REX1, REX2, SDII (on Mac), WAV, WAV64, SFZ, SND, CAF

Compatible library / file formats (MachFive 3.2)

AIFF
ACID
Apple Loops (.aif)
REX
SDII
WAV
Akai MPC
Akai S Series
E-mu Emulator III and IV
Ensoniq ASR
EXS24
GarageBand
GigaSampler 1/2/3
Kontakt 1/2/3/4.0
Kurzweil K2xxx
MOTU Symphonic and Ethno Instruments
Roland S700 Series
SampleCell
SoundFont
UVI UFS*
*Please check with UVI for MachFive 3 compatibility before purchasing any UVI products.
